Re: The Mystery Machine

Surprisingly, the RC is held very firmly. It was one of the unexpected things that happened this build season. We kept the plow, even after we decided that we would add a fast two RC collector (not in the video) because we thought it might have additional applications beyond the original intent, which was to access the step.
